T-Mobile 5G Home Internet is available in cities, towns, and rural areas across the country, powered by T-Mobile’s expansive 5G network. Availability depends on your location and the capacity of nearby 5G towers. To ensure a strong and reliable connection, T-Mobile limits the number of homes connected to each tower.

How fast is 5G home internet (in Mbps) compared to cable?
T-Mobile Rely, All-In or Amplified Home Internet customers delivering typical speeds between 133 mbps – 415 mbps. Typical upload speeds are between 12 – 55 Mbps. 25% of our customers see speeds below and 25% see speeds above these ranges.
Keep in mind that speeds can vary depending on location, time of day, signal strength and availability, and other factors.

Do these plans come with 5-Year price guarantee?
Yes, new and upgrading customers on the T-Mobile Rely Internet, T-Mobile Amplified Internet, and T-Mobile All-In Internet plans are covered by our 5- year price guarantee. 5-year price guarantee means that we won't change the price of fixed-wireless 5G internet data for at least 5 years while you are on an eligible plan. Taxes & fees, voluntary equipment or speed upgrades, future wireless generations, select limited-time promotions, per-use charges, third-party services, and network management practices aren't included. This guarantee starts when you activate or switch to an eligible plan and doesn't restart if you add a line or change plans after that.
